The documentary Fusillade au Parlement (Shooting at the Parliament) provides a comprehensive account of the tragic events of May 8, 1984. That morning, Canadian Armed Forces Corporal Denis Lortie, heavily armed, stormed the Parliament Building in Quebec City. His stated goal was to kill Premier René Lévesque and the members of the Parti Québécois. Since the elected officials were not in the Salon Bleu at that precise moment, the assault resulted in a terrible toll of 3 dead and 13 wounded, primarily administrative staff of the National Assembly.
